A 300-page book is 10 inches long, 8 inches wide, and 3 4 inches tall. What is the volume of 100 pages of the book?

Mathematics
2 answers:
jenyasd209 [6]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

20 inches cubed

Step-by-step explanation:

The only thing that will change if we want to find the volume of 100 pages of the book will be the height. Previously for the 300 pages, the height was 3/4 inches. Now, however, it will be a third of that because 100 = 300/3. So, the new height will be: (3/4) / 3 = 1/4 inches.

The length of 10 inches and width of 8 inches will still be the same. The volume of a rectangular prism (the shape of the book) is: V=lwh , where l is the length, w is the width, and h is the height.

h = 1/4

w = 8

l = 10

V = 10 * 8 * (1/4) = 80/4 = 20 inches cubed

The volume is thus 20 inches cubed.

Calculate the annual interest for a $10,000 Treasury bond with a current yield of 3% that is quoted at 106 points.
Sergio [31]

Answer:

$318

Step-by-step explanation:

The treasury bond is $10,000

The current yield is 3%

= 3/100

=0.03

It is quoted at 106 points

The first step is to calculate the price of the bond

Price of the bond= $10,000×106/100

= $10,000×1.06

= $10,600

Therefore the annual interest can be calculated as follows

Annual interest= $10,600×0.03

= $318

Hence the annual interest is $318
